ADMINISTRATOR | WREXHAM | FLEXIBLE WORKING HOURS | £11.48 PER HOUR

Spire Yale Hospital, Wrexham is currently looking for an experienced Administrator to join our team on an bank/occasional basis.
Spire Yale Hospital is one of North Wales’ leading private hospitals and we take pride in delivering high-quality care. We offer fast access to consultations with specialists in a wide range of treatments, supported by advanced imaging and diagnostic technology.
Working hours: Flexible working hours
Contract type: Bank/Zero hours
As Administrator, you will ensure the provision and maintenance of an efficient patient administration service within the hospital, including In/Outpatient Bookings, Receptions, X-Ray and Physiotherapy.
You will also provide information to patients, consultants and other relevant departments in a timely and courteous manner.

WHO WE ARE LOOKING FOR:

  • Good standard of secondary education with demonstrable literacy and numeracy skills
  • Excellent interpersonal and communication skills
  • Ability to build and maintain effective working relationships, both internally and externally
  • Strong focus on delivering and meeting customer expectations
  • IT literate and a competent user of the MS Office suite of products

Responsibilities:

  • Provide and maintain an efficient bookings system for all in-patients and day cases using a computerised system (SAP)
  • Develop and maintain an up-to-date and accurate knowledge of Spire and other insurers’ products, policies and initiatives
  • Liaise with pre-authorisation team or medical insurer to ensure funding is agreed prior to patient admission date
  • Respond to enquiries from patients, members of the public and consultants in a timely, courteous and efficient manner either by face to face meetings, telephone or letter. Ensure an accurate record of the communication is held
  • Maintain departmental electronic and manual filing systems accurately
  • Provide advice on medical coding to ensure that the hospital and consultants charge within relevant insurer guidelines
  • Process patient admission letters and any associated documentation, confirming details with patients/consultants and secretaries as appropriate
